PETA Among Groups Spied on by Maryland State Police

Critter News

According to the Washington Post , PETA was one of many groups the Maryland State Police considered a security threat. A "very casually dressed" undercover trooper attended a speech by PETA's president that month and waited afterward to see whether anyone talked about chickens.

eBird Trip Reports

10,000 Birds

A Trip Report is a way to separate out a group of checklists within certain dates to obtain a comprehensive single-page summary, including the number of checklists submitted, number of species observed, number of lifers, and a map. I have found Trip Reports a useful way to organize checklists from birding trips.
